Azerbaijani President Receives Participants of IAACA Executive Committee’s Baku Meeting

Politics Materials 1 April 2008 11:55 (UTC +04:00)

Azerbaijan, Baku, 31 March / Trend / On 31 March, the President of Azerbaijan Ilham Aliyev received the participants of the meeting of the Executive Committee of the International Association of Anti-Corruption Authorities (IAACA) which is taking place in Baku.

The President greatly appreciated the fact that Azerbaijan is represented in the Executive Committee of the IAACA, which affiliates over 130 countries. The Azerbaijani Leader said he is hopeful that the Baku meeting of the Executive Committee would be successful. According to President Aliyev, Azerbaijan has adopted an anti-corruption law and state program in 2004 thus creating a solid base in this field.

The Head of State stressed that Azerbaijan is taking administrative measures to fight corruption without any discrimination. Azerbaijan is successfully continuing its cooperation in this field as the country joined the Extractive Industries Transparency Initiative. The State Oil Fund has won the UN Public Service Award for success in this field. Last year, the President noted, the level of corruption in the country was reduced. Meanwhile, the private sector share in economy has increased and now makes up 80%, the President said. The Head of State noted that the poverty level has been reduced from 49% to 16%.

Mr. Jia Chunwang, President of the International Association of Anti-Corruption Authorities of China, Ex-Prosecutor General of the CPR, expressed his thanks for meeting with them. He also expressed his pleasure at the accomplishments Azerbaijan had achieved under the guidance of President Ilham Aliyev.
